Overview

When comparing the Dell Inspiron Touchscreen Laptop and the MSI Katana 15 HX Gaming Laptop, the choice comes down to versatility versus power. The Dell Inspiron is priced at $599.99, making it about 64% cheaper than the MSI Katana, which retails for $1,679.99. Each laptop is designed for different user needs, targeting students and business professionals on one side, and gamers on the other.

Performance

The performance of these laptops highlights their intended uses. The Dell Inspiron features an Intel Quad-Core i5-1155G7 processor, suitable for everyday tasks like web browsing and office applications. On the other hand, the MSI Katana boasts an Intel Core i9-14900HX processor that allows for elite gaming performance, handling demanding titles with ease. This laptop’s advanced 24-core hybrid architecture ensures fast load times and high frames per second, making it a clear choice for gamers who prioritize performance.

Display Quality

Display quality is a significant differentiator between the two laptops. The Dell Inspiron has a 15.6-inch Full HD (1920x1080) display with IPS technology, providing decent color accuracy and wide viewing angles. However, the MSI Katana takes the lead with its QHD 165Hz display, which not only offers higher resolution but also a refresh rate that is particularly advantageous for gaming. The Katana’s screen supports 100% DCI-P3 color, resulting in richer and more accurate visuals, a necessity for immersive gaming experiences.

Graphics Capabilities

In terms of graphics, the Dell Inspiron relies on integrated Intel UHD Graphics, which is adequate for casual gaming and multimedia tasks. Conversely, the MSI Katana is equipped with an NVIDIA GeForce RTX 5070, enhancing its capabilities for gaming and graphic-intensive applications. This dedicated GPU supports advanced features like ray tracing and AI upscaling, making it a superior choice for gamers and content creators who require high-performance graphics.

Cooling System

The cooling systems of these laptops reflect their performance demands. The Dell Inspiron does not emphasize advanced cooling features, which is typical for business-oriented laptops. In contrast, the MSI Katana features a robust Cooler Boost 5 system with dual fans and a shared-pipe thermal design. This allows it to maintain stable performance during long gaming sessions, preventing overheating and ensuring that the laptop can handle intensive tasks without throttling.

Connectivity Options

Connectivity options vary significantly between the two laptops. The Dell Inspiron offers essential ports including USB 3.2, HDMI, and an SD card reader, which is sufficient for everyday tasks. However, the MSI Katana provides a more extensive array of ports, including USB-C Gen 2, multiple USB-A ports, and HDMI up to 8K, catering to gamers who may want to connect multiple peripherals. This flexibility makes the Katana a more future-proof option for users who require extensive connectivity.

Price Comparison

Price is one of the most defining aspects of this comparison. The Dell Inspiron is priced at $599.99, which is about 64% less than the MSI Katana’s price of $1,679.99. This significant price difference makes the Dell a compelling option for budget-conscious buyers or those who do not require high-powered gaming capabilities. In contrast, the MSI Katana justifies its higher price with superior performance and features aimed specifically at gamers and professionals in creative fields.
